Output d3545f426943023fb4ced294f490850d95b8342c19d47c6ef120cca1c7b6b38e:0

value
1628465
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ff21bfc01abb56d5277f0f311c63b06de0982c68 OP_EQUAL
address
3Qx2fPDd6qLh6PUVy1hDfmk9fwBR5pf9L2
transaction
d3545f426943023fb4ced294f490850d95b8342c19d47c6ef120cca1c7b6b38e
spent
true